Abstract

BACKGROUND

Up-to-date information about the trends of age-related hearing loss (ARHL) and how this varies between countries is essential to plan for an adequate health-system response. Therefore, this study aimed to assess the research hotpots and trends in ARHL and to provide the basis and direction for future research.

MATERIALS AND METHODS

The Web of Science Core Collection database was searched and screened according to the inclusion criteria during 2002-2021. Bibliometric analyses were conducted by CiteSpace (Chaomei Chen, Drexel University, Philadelphia, PA, United States) software and VOSviewer (Center for Science and Technology Studies, Leiden University, Leiden, The Netherlands) software.

RESULTS

The query identified 1,496 publications, which showed a growth trend of this filed. These publications were from 62 countries, the United States of America (United States) showed its tremendous impact on this field in publication outputs, total citations, and international collaborations, China following in second. The was the most productive journal. Weijia Kong published the most papers, and the most productive institution was Washington University. The keyword "presbycusis" ranked first in research frontiers and appeared earlier, and the keywords "age-related hearing loss," "risk," "dementia," "auditory cortex," "association," and "decline" began to appear in recent years.

CONCLUSION

The annual number of publications has grown rapidly in the past two decades and will continue to grow. Epidemiological investigation and laboratory research are lasting hot spots, besides future research will focus on the association between ARHL and cognitive decline, dementia, and Alzheimer's disease.

摘要

背景

了解年龄相关性听力损失(ARHL)的趋势以及各国之间的差异对于规划充分的卫生系统应对措施至关重要。因此,本研究旨在评估ARHL的研究热点和趋势,并为未来研究提供依据和方向。

材料与方法

根据纳入标准,在2002年至2021年期间对科学网核心合集数据库进行检索和筛选。使用CiteSpace(美国宾夕法尼亚州费城德雷塞尔大学的陈超美)软件和VOSviewer(荷兰莱顿大学科学技术研究中心)软件进行文献计量分析。

结果

检索到1496篇出版物,显示出该领域的增长趋势。这些出版物来自62个国家,美国在出版物产出、总被引频次和国际合作方面对该领域产生了巨大影响,中国位居第二。《 》是发文量最多的期刊。孔维佳发表的论文最多,发文量最多的机构是华盛顿大学。关键词“老年性聋”在研究前沿中排名第一且出现较早,关键词“年龄相关性听力损失”“风险”“痴呆”“听觉皮层”“关联”和“衰退”近年来开始出现。

结论

在过去二十年中,出版物的年数量迅速增长并将持续增长。流行病学调查和实验室研究一直是热点,此外,未来研究将聚焦于ARHL与认知衰退、痴呆和阿尔茨海默病之间的关联。
